Outgoing Youth Corps Members Honour Tambuwal

Image
STORY BY: TESLIM TESLIM Jnr (Sokoto) SPONSORED BY: PREMIERE TRIP TRAVELS AND TOURS Youth corps members in Sokoto State have commended Governor Aminu Waziri Tambuwal for the fatherly role he played in their service year, and have urged other public officials to emulate him. Speaking in Sokoto when they visited Governor to present him with a gift to show their appreciation for a successful service year, one of the  corpers  Ms. Ibiateli Christopher, said all of them have enjoyed their stay in Sokoto and have resolved to be ambassadors of the state wherever they go. "We are here to thank you for you care and concern for our safety, welfare and career development during our service year. You played an important role in making the past one year worthwhile for all of us. "Some of us have resolved to remain behind to continue with our lives here in Sokoto. 2018: U.S To Ensure Free, Fair Election In Ekiti ...as ambassador commends Fayose, on infrastructure

Image
STORY BY: BALIKIS JIMOH (Ekiti) SPONSORED BY: PREMIERE TRIP TRAVELS AND TOURS The United State of America (U.S.A) ambassador to Nigeria,  Mr. Stuart Symington has assured that his country will work with all stakeholders in order to ensure that  July 14, 2018 gubernatorial election in the state is free, fair and credible. This was also as he commended the governor of Ekiti State, Ayodele Fayose on laudable  infrastructural development in the state. Nigeria Can Be Net Exporter Of Skills: Gov Ahmed

Image
STORY BY: QODRY DAUDU (Kwara) SPONSORED BY: PREMIERE TRIP TRAVELS AND TOURS In the face of the unemployment situation in the country, Nigeria can be a net exporter of skills to the West African Sub-region by training youths to fill local and regional middle level manpower gaps. Kwara State Governor, Alhaji Abdulfatah Ahmed stated this during a meeting with the Vice Chancellor of University of Wolverhampton, as part of his official visit to the United Kingdom. UN Seeks Home-Grown Solutions To Conflicts In Nigeria

Image
STORY BY: TESLIM TESLIM Jnr (Sokoto) SPONSORED BY: PREMIERE TRIP TRAVELS AND TOURS The United Nations will support home-grown solutions that will lead to the deepening of peace and stability in all parts of Nigeria, Muhammad Ibn Chambas, the UN secretary General's Special Representative for West Africa and Sahel, has said. Speaking when he visited Governor Aminu Waziri Tambuwal of Sokoto State, Chambas said the UN system in Nigeria will continue to collaborate with all stakeholders to ensure peace and sustainable development in the country. A statement issued in Sokoto by Tambuwal's spokesman, Malam Imam, quoted Chambas as saying that the global body firmly believes in the unity of Nigeria, and will continue to support all its organs for rapid socio-economic development. "The peace and unity of Nigeria is very important to the global community. We commend efforts aimed at promoting peace in the country.
